1 / 28 page 2A 2Y 2OE 1A 1Y 1OE 4A 4Y 4OE 3A 3Y 3OE Product Folder Sample & Buy Technical Documents Tools & Software Support & Community SN74LVC125A SCAS290Q – JANUARY 1993 – REVISED JANUARY 2015 SN74LVC125A Quadruple Bus Buffer Gate With 3-State Outputs 1 Features 3 Description This quadruple bus buffer gate is designed for 1.65-V 1 • 3-State Outputs to 3.6-V VCC operation. • Separate OE for all 4 buffers The SN74LVC125A device features independent line • Operates From 1.65 V to 3.6 V drivers with 3-state outputs. Each output is disabled • Specified From –40°C to 85°C when the associated output-enable (OE) input is high. and –40°C to 125°C To ensure the high-impedance state during power up • Inputs Accept Voltages to 5.5 V or power down, OE should be tied to VCC through a • Max tpd of 4.8 ns at 3.3 V pullup resistor; the minimum value of the resistor is determined by the current-sinking capability of the • Typical VOLP (Output Ground Bounce) driver. < 0.8 V at VCC = 3.3 V, TA = 25°C • Typical VOHV (Output VOH Undershoot) Inputs can be driven from either 3.3-V or 5-V devices. > 2 V at VCC = 3.3 V, TA = 25°C This feature allows the use of this device as a translator in a mixed 3.3-V/5-V system environment. • Latch-Up Performance Exceeds 250 mA Per JESD 17 Device Information(1) • ESD Protection Exceeds JESD 22 PART NUMBER PACKAGE (PIN) BODY SIZE – 2000-V Human-Body Model SOIC (14) 8.65 mm × 3.91 mm – 200-V Machine Model SSOP (14) 6.20 mm × 5.30 mm SN74LVC125A SOP (14) 10.30 mm × 5.30 mm – 1000-V Charged-Device Model TSSOP (14) 5.00 mm × 4.40 mm VQFN (14) 3.50 mm × 3.50 mm 2 Applications (1) For all available packages, see the orderable addendum at • Cable Modem Termination Systems the end of the data sheet. • IP Phones: Wired and Wireless • Optical Modules 4 Simplified Schematic • Optical Networking: – EPON or Video Over Fiber • Point-to-Point Microwave Backhaul • Power: Telecom DC/DC Modules: – Analog or Digital • Private Branch Exchanges (PBX) • TETRA Base Stations • Telecom Base Band Units • Telecom Shelters: – Filter Unit s – Power Distribution Units (PDU) – Power Monitoring Units (PMU) – Wireless Battery Monitoring – Remote Electrical Tilt Units (RET) – Remote Radio Units (RRU) – Tower Mounted Amplifiers (TMA) • Vector Signal Analyzers and Generators • Video Conferencing: IP-Based HD • WiMAX and Wireless Infrastructure Equipment • Wireless Communications Testers • xDSL Modems and DSLAM 1 An IMPORTANT NOTICE at the end of this data sheet addresses availability, warranty, changes, use in safety-critical applications, intellectual property matters and other important disclaimers.
